Section 7 - HANDLING AND STORAGE
Precautions for Safe Handling
Use only with adequate ventilation. Wash thoroughly after handling.
Conditions for Safe Storage, Including any Incompatibilities
None needed according to classification criteria
Store in accordance with all current regulations and standards. Protect from freezing. Keep separated
from incompatible substances.
Section 8 - EXPOSURE CONTROLS / PERSONAL PROTECTION
Component Exposure Limits
ACGIH, NIOSH, EU, OSHA (US) and Mexico have not developed exposure limits for any of this
product's components
Biological limit value
There are no biological limit values for any of this product's components.
Engineering Controls
Provide local exhaust ventilation system. Ensure compliance with applicable exposure limits.
Individual Protection Measures, such as Personal Protective Equipment
Eye/face protection
Wear splash resistant safety goggles. When sanding: Wear safety glasses or safety goggles, with a
faceshield, as appropriate. Provide an emergency eye wash fountain and quick drench shower in the
immediate work area.
Skin Protection
Wear appropriate chemical resistant clothing.
